About the series
Dell Comics' M.G.M.'s Tom and Jerry's Winter Fun (1954–1958) was a five-issue seasonal series that brought the beloved cat-and-mouse duo into snowbound antics, joined by a rotating cast of MGM cartoon regulars like Droopy, Spike, and the bears Wuzzy and Fuzzy. Writer Christine Lyttle and artist Harvey Eisenberg—the studio's most frequent creative team—crafted these playful, winter-themed adventures, capturing the slapstick charm of the theatrical shorts for a young comic-reading audience. Though brief, the series stands as a cozy snapshot of mid-century licensed comics, showcasing Dell's knack for translating animation into four-color fun.
